The critical point of CCl4 is 283°C and 45 atm pressure. Liquid CCl4 has a vapor pressure of 10.0 atm at 178°C. Which of the following statements must be true?
(a) the normal boiling point of CCl4 must be greater than 178°C
(b) liquid CCl4 can exist at temperatures greater than 283°C if the pressure is greater than 45 atm
(c) the triple point of CCl4 must be less than 178°C
(d) liquid and solid can only be in equilibrium at one temperature—the freezing point
(e) vapor and liquid can only be in equilibrium at one temperature—the normal boiling point
